Vice-President of Student Affairs

Overview

Acts as the primary conduit between the student body and IMSOG leadership. One-year elected term.

Key Responsibilities
  • Gather feedback through surveys, class town-halls, and drop-in hours; escalate issues to the Council.
  • Run peer-mentorship and wellbeing initiatives (e.g., tutor matching, mental-health workshops).
  • Advocate for student welfare in meetings with faculty or university services.
